/**
 * УНП, UNP (Учетный номер плательщика, the Belarus VAT number).
 *
 * The УНП (UNP) or Учетный номер плательщика (Uchetniy nomer platel'shika,
 * Payer account number) is issued to organisations and individuals for tax
 * purposes. The number consists of 9 digits (numeric for organisations,
 * alphanumeric for individuals) and contains a region identifier, a serial per
 * region and a check digit.
 *
 * Source
 *   https://be.wikipedia.org/wiki/Уліковы_нумар_плацельшчыка
 *   http://pravo.levonevsky.org/bazaby09/sbor37/text37892/index3.htm
 *
 * PERSON/ENTITY
 */

  validate(input: string): ValidateReturn {
    const [value, error] = clean(input);

    if (error) {
      return { isValid: false, error };
    }
    if (value.length !== 9) {
      return { isValid: false, error: new exceptions.InvalidLength() };
    }
    if (!strings.isdigits(value.substr(2))) {
      return { isValid: false, error: new exceptions.InvalidFormat() };
    }
    if (!strings.isdigits(value[0]) && !'1234567ABCEHKM'.includes(value[0])) {
      return { isValid: false, error: new exceptions.InvalidFormat() };
    }
    if (!strings.isdigits(value[1]) && !'ABCEHKMOPT'.includes(value[1])) {
      return { isValid: false, error: new exceptions.InvalidFormat() };
    }

    const [front, check] = strings.splitAt(value, -1);

    let frontClean = front;
    if (!strings.isdigits(front.substr(0, 2))) {
      const vv = String('ABCEHKMOPT'.indexOf(front[1]));
      frontClean = `${front[0]}${vv}${front.substr(2)}`;
    }

    const sum = weightedSum(frontClean, {
      modulus: 11,
      weights: [29, 23, 19, 17, 13, 7, 5, 3],
      alphabet,
    });

    if (sum === 10 || String(sum) !== check) {
      return { isValid: false, error: new exceptions.InvalidChecksum() };
    }

    return {
      isValid: true,
      compact: value,
      isIndividual: true,
      isCompany: true,
    };
  },
